I have tried several different shirts and while I know my size each brand cuts slightly differently. I think Kenneth Cole fits best. A little stretch makes them more comfortable and gives me more mobility throughout the day. The fabric is quite thin, which is good in the summer because it doesn't get too hot like a heavier cotton shirt, but also not so thin that you can see through it. Although it creases when worn during the day, it doesn't stand out too much. Washing the shirt is very easy, I can just throw it in the washing machine and I don't have to iron it. They don't need to be taken to a professional cleaner. I'm gradually replacing all my other shirts with this style and the price around $30 is spot on. Don't pay the selling price.
